登录
首页 >  文章 >  常见问题

时间戳转换器在哪找?Flutter与React Native插件指南

时间:2026-05-20 21:15:32 495浏览 收藏

本文详细介绍了在Flutter与React Native跨平台移动端开发中高效处理时间戳的完整实践路径:从在pub.dev和npmjs.com精准筛选高质插件(如intl和date-fns),到快速安装配置与核心代码调用;再到借助epochconverter.com在线工具实时验证单位与时区准确性;最后通过封装健壮、可复用的工具类(TimestampUtils.dart / TimeHelper.js)统一异常处理与格式化逻辑,显著提升团队协作效率与应用稳定性——无论你是刚入门的新手还是寻求标准化方案的资深开发者,这套即学即用的时间戳转换指南都能帮你避开常见坑点,让日期显示更精准、开发更从容。

在哪找时间戳转换器移动端工具_Flutter与React Native插件移动端开发必备【指南】

如果您在开发移动端应用时需要将时间戳转换为可读日期格式,或进行时区处理,使用集成的时间戳转换工具可以极大提升效率。以下是几种适用于Flutter与React Native开发的时间戳转换器移动端插件及工具获取方式:

一、使用Flutter插件实现时间戳转换

在Flutter项目中,可以通过引入成熟的日期时间处理库来完成时间戳的解析与格式化。这些库支持毫秒级和秒级时间戳,并提供多种语言和时区适配能力。

1、打开pub.dev网站,在搜索栏输入"timestamp converter"或"date formatter"关键词。

2、选择评分高、更新频繁且文档完整的插件,例如timeagointl

3、在pubspec.yaml文件中添加依赖项,如:
dependencies:
  intl: ^0.18.0

4、运行flutter pub get命令安装插件。

5、在代码中导入库并使用DateFormat类将时间戳转换为本地时间字符串。

二、集成React Native时间处理库

React Native开发者可通过JavaScript生态中的日期处理工具实现时间戳解析。这些工具兼容Android与iOS平台,适合快速构建跨平台功能。

1、进入npmjs.com官网,搜索"react native timestamp converter"相关包。

2、推荐使用moment.js或轻量替代品date-fns进行时间运算。

3、在项目根目录执行命令:npm install date-fns 安装所需模块。

4、在组件中导入函数,例如:import { format } from 'date-fns';

5、调用format(new Date(timestamp), 'yyyy-MM-dd HH:mm:ss')完成格式输出。

三、利用在线调试工具测试时间戳结果

在实际集成前,可通过移动端友好的网页工具验证时间戳是否正确解析,避免因单位错误(秒/毫秒)导致显示异常。

1、在手机浏览器中访问https://www.epochconverter.com

2、输入待测试的时间戳数值,页面会自动显示对应的UTC与本地时间。

3、检查时区偏移是否符合预期,确认后将逻辑复用到App代码中。

4、支持批量转换的工具还可用于日志分析场景下的多条目处理。

四、封装通用转换模块供团队复用

为提高开发效率,建议将常用的时间戳处理逻辑封装成独立工具类,供多个页面或项目调用。

1、创建名为TimestampUtils.dartTimeHelper.js的文件。

2、内部定义统一接口,如formatTimestamp(timestamp, pattern)

3、内置对空值、非法输入的判断机制,返回默认占位符以防止崩溃。

4、导出模块并在需要的地方按需引用,确保调用一致性。

理论要掌握,实操不能落!以上关于《时间戳转换器在哪找?Flutter与React Native插件指南》的详细介绍,大家都掌握了吧!如果想要继续提升自己的能力,那么就来关注golang学习网公众号吧!

资料下载
相关阅读
更多>
最新阅读
更多>
课程推荐
更多>